  In fact, the exhibition in just 6 days is only a carrier of the CIIE, and the CIIE has formed a complete set of business models and institutional systems.

As the "6 days + 365 days" perennial exhibition and trading platform continues to go online, the spillover effect of the CIIE has made "exhibits become commodities, buyers become traders, exhibitors become investors, and policies change systems" no longer a simple slogan .

  Up to now, 56 "6 days + 365 days" perennial display trading platforms have been established in Shanghai.

These platforms provide comprehensive services such as policy consultation, import and export agency, trading, logistics, exhibition promotion, media promotion, and business docking for overseas high-quality goods such as CIIE exhibits to enter the Shanghai and even Chinese markets, and truly realize the "never ending" China International Import Expo".

  Statistics from the Shanghai Commercial Department show that in the two major project contract signing activities in the first half of this year, 32 CIIE exhibitor projects settled in Shanghai.

Thanks to the spillover effect of the CIIE, from January to August this year, the actual amount of foreign direct investment in Shanghai was US$13.88 billion, a year-on-year increase of 5.9%.
